поде́лать

verb, perfective

Somewhat often used word (top 4,000)

  • 1.

    to do (something), manage to do

    It often expresses resignation or inevitability.

    Example:

    Что тут поде́лаешь?

    What can you do? (Nothing you can do about it.)

  • 2.

    to accomplish a little

    Example:

    Он успе́л что-то поде́лать по дому.

    He managed to do a bit around the house.

  • 3.

    can’t do anything

    Example:

    Ничего́ не поде́лаешь

    There’s nothing you can do.

Info: поде́лать is not a neutral synonym of сде́лать or де́лать, but more idiomatic, often shading toward manage to do or be able to do anything (about something).
